About John A. Steele

John A. Steele is a scholar working on Molecular Biology, Plant Science, Cellular and Molecular Neuroscience, Organic Chemistry and Spectroscopy, having authored 30 papers that have together received 689 indexed citations. Recurring topics across this work include Photosynthetic Processes and Mechanisms (6 papers), Mycotoxins in Agriculture and Food (4 papers), ATP Synthase and ATPases Research (4 papers), Steroid Chemistry and Biochemistry (4 papers), Potato Plant Research (3 papers), Photoreceptor and optogenetics research (3 papers), Analytical Chemistry and Chromatography (3 papers) and Insect Utilization and Effects (2 papers). The work is most often cited by research in Molecular Biology (390 citations), Plant Science (205 citations), Insect Science (64 citations), Pharmacology (68 citations) and Biotechnology (35 citations). John A. Steele has collaborated with scholars based in United States, Canada and United Kingdom. Frequent co-authors include Richard D. Durbin, Thomas F. Uchytil, Erich Mosettig, Daniel H. Rich, Pradip K. Bhatnagar, Louis A. Cohen, William R. Nes, C. J. Mirocha, Sadanand V. Pathre and Spiro J. Louloudes. Their work appears in journals such as Journal of the American Chemical Society, Biochimica et Biophysica Acta (BBA) - Bioenergetics, The Journal of Organic Chemistry, Biochemical and Biophysical Research Communications and Canadian Journal of Microbiology.
